Every year, construction sites across the U.S. lose an estimated $1 billion to theft and vandalism (Source: National Equipment Register). Add in safety violations, project delays, and compliance headaches, and the true cost of inadequate site security is even higher. With sprawling perimeters, valuable equipment, and a rotating workforce, construction projects face security and oversight hurdles unlike any other industry. SmartDigital
-
Core Technology Capabilities and Specifications: Specializes in live video monitoring, using AI-based alerts and remote access to deter events.
-
Implementation Requirements and Timeline: Swift, often same-day setup since it connects to current camera networks.
-
Total Cost Considerations: Subscription-based; no upfront hardware costs but ongoing monitoring fees.
-
Integration Capabilities with Existing Systems: Compatible with a wide range of third-party cameras.
-
Target Use Cases and Industry Applications: Best for small to mid-sized projects with cameras already in place.
Avigilon
-
Core Technology Capabilities and Specifications: AI-powered analytics, PTZ cameras, night vision, robust remote management dashboard.
-
Implementation Requirements and Timeline: Professional setup; takes several weeks for intricate projects.
-
Total Cost Considerations: Higher initial and recurring expenditures; suited for organizations with substantial security budgets.
-
Integration Capabilities with Existing Systems: Connects with enterprise VMS and access control platforms.
-
Target Use Cases and Industry Applications: Large-scale construction, industrial security, critical infrastructure.
ECAM
-
Core Technology Capabilities and Specifications: Mobile monitoring units with thermal imaging, license plate recognition, and cloud-based oversight.
-
Implementation Requirements and Timeline: Quick rollout; units active within 24–48 hours.
-
Total Cost Considerations: Monthly rental or purchase; premium features add to the investment.
-
Integration Capabilities with Existing Systems: Standalone platform; limited third-party connectivity.
-
Target Use Cases and Industry Applications: High-risk, remote infrastructure or temporary locations.
Verkada
-
Core Technology Capabilities and Specifications: Edge-based AI analytics, 30–365 days onboard storage, enterprise-grade encryption.
-
Implementation Requirements and Timeline: Requires proprietary cameras; 1–2 week installation.
-
Total Cost Considerations: Annual license fees plus hardware; higher-end pricing.
-
Integration Capabilities with Existing Systems: Closed ecosystem; robust API for enterprise security.
-
Target Use Cases and Industry Applications: Enterprise portfolios, organizations focused on data security.
EarthCam
-
Core Technology Capabilities and Specifications: Ultra-high-resolution documentation, GigapixelCam X10, 24MP time-lapse, AI analytics.
-
Implementation Requirements and Timeline: Professional setup; 1–3 weeks for rollout.
-
Total Cost Considerations: Higher-end pricing; subscription covers software/storage/support.
-
Integration Capabilities with Existing Systems: Syncs with construction management software (e.g., Procore).
-
Target Use Cases and Industry Applications: Megaprojects, worksites needing detailed documentation.
TrueLook
-
Core Technology Capabilities and Specifications: AI-based motion detection, 24/7 HD recording, LTE connectivity, customizable alerts.
-
Implementation Requirements and Timeline: Self-install kits; fast, often same-day setup.
-
Total Cost Considerations: Subscription includes hardware/cloud/mobile app; deterrence features cost extra.
-
Integration Capabilities with Existing Systems: Basic API/mobile app; limited support for advanced PM tools.
-
Target Use Cases and Industry Applications: Mid/large contractors seeking wireless monitoring.
OxBlue
-
Core Technology Capabilities and Specifications: AI dashboards, automated time-lapse, weatherproof cameras, 10-year warranty.
-
Implementation Requirements and Timeline: Professional or self-installation; setup in under a week.
-
Total Cost Considerations: Higher-end pricing; long-term savings via warranty.
-
Integration Capabilities with Existing Systems: Connects with PM software for reporting.
-
Target Use Cases and Industry Applications: Government/commercial projects needing robust security oversight.

How do cloud and hybrid storage options impact security and regulatory needs?
Hybrid platforms record footage both locally and in the cloud, ensuring redundancy and adherence to data retention rules. Cloud storage enables remote access, while local backup protects against internet outages.

What is the best video analytics for detecting trespass after hours on construction sites?
The most effective way to detect after-hours trespassing isn't a single feature, but a combination of AI capabilities. Look for a platform that uses AI to distinguish people and vehicles from irrelevant motion, allows you to define specific <a target="_blank" href="https://www.spot.ai/solutions/safety-and-training">no-go zones</a>, and sends real-time alerts with video clips when rules are broken outside of work hours. This combination reduces false alarms and enables a rapid response to deter intrusions before they become costly incidents.
